CONFIRMED: MORGAN’S EURO START

0

LEWIS MORGAN takes over from injury victim in Neil lennon’s only change to the line-up for tonight’s second leg of their Champions League qualifier against FK Sarajevo at a sell-out Parkhead.

The Scotland international winger came on as a second-half substitute in last week’s 3-1 win in Bosnia.

Morgan also looked impressive in the goalless draw against Rennes in Saturday’s Friendly in Glasgow.

Johnston, who scored a superb long-range leveller in the first game, was ruled out after sustaining a thigh injury.

New £7million central defender Christopher Jullien, who made his Hoops debut against the French Cup winners at the weekend, is back on the substitutes’ bench as boss Lennon is taking no chances with his match fitness.

TEAM: Bain; Ajer, Bitton, Simunovic, Bolingoli; Brown, McGregor; Forrest, Christie, Morgan; Edouard. Subs: Gordon, Jullien, Ralston, Hayes, Sinclair, Henderson, Griffiths.
